First Selective Service lottery draws dates and letters

The 1969 draft lottery determined order by birthday and alphabet, drawing all dates from a jar at Selective Service headquarters. The first letter drawn was J, with 365 possible birth dates, and the process set how local boards will pick draftees in 1970 and beyond.

Crosby School Desegregation Plan Upheld by Judge Ingraham

Crosby School Board faced a 15 day deadline to present a desegregation plan as Judge Ingraham warned he would impose one if needed. A restraining order blocked Crosby’s additions at Crosby and Drews campuses while Justice and HEW officials met with Crosby leaders. The Fifth Circuit would hear any Crosby appeal.

Pearl Harbor Day Rites Set By VFW Post

Veterans of Foreign Wars Post 912 hosts a Pearl Harbor Day memorial Sunday at Decker Drive with Navy veteran Clifford T. Teer of Waco delivering the main address. The District 4 convention, to be held by Robert Tuck Post 912, follows Saturday and Sunday, with Teer noted for his World War II service and leadership roles. Abe Kooiman, commander of Post 912, announced plans for the events.

Odor Sicks many La Porte residents Monday night

A pungent and noxious odor sickened numerous La Porte area residents Monday night and prompted some to flee homes. HELP officials traced the source to a Bayport chemical company with cooperation from Sanitary Services of America and Bayport Development figures. About 300 complaints were logged as authorities were alerted. no pollution office investigators reached the scene.

Senate debates raising personal tax exemption to $1000

In Washington the Senate weighs an amendment by Sen. Gore to lift the personal income tax exemption from $606 to $1,000 in four yearly steps starting next year. President Nixon opposes. treasury officials warn of large revenue loss. Senate Finance Committee backs the move amid administration pushback.
